Rugby star Jannie du Plessis and his family mourn their youngest member. The only ten month old son drowned in the pool.

The entire rugby world mourns one of its greatest stars. Jannie du Plessis (39), the 2007 South African world champion, lost his only ten-month-old son in a terrible tragedy. According to a police spokesman, the baby was quoted by the Times News Network, fell into family pool in an unsupervised moment and drowned.

The accident took place during the celebration of the 39th birthday of the rugby legend. The child was only baptized last Sunday (November 14th). The aim of the police investigation is currently to reconstruct the exact course of events that led to the stroke of fate.

The official’s statement is further quoted: “The police urged parents or legal guardians of young children to be more careful when they play near sources of danger.” It is very important to secure swimming pools when they are not in use, it said.

Jannie du Plessis and his wife Ronel have two other children, daughters Rosalie and Hele. Companions of the athlete call on social networks to pray for the bereaved.
